Layout optimization of binocular stereo vision measuring system

摘要:When measuring the dimensions of large parts with binocular stereo vision measuring system, image point extraction error, resulting from image sampling, is one of the key influencing factors to the measuring accuracy. In this paper, a mathematical model of the relationship between the measurement error caused by image point extraction error (resulting from image sampling) and structural parameters, such as focal length, baseline distance, etc. is proposed. In this model, the constraint of effective field of view (FOV) of the binocular sensor is taken into consideration. Then, the layout optimization is conducted by using the genetic algorithm (GA) to obtain a set of optimal structural parameters. Finally, both the comprehensive measurement error of the space points and their measurement error in each coordinate component are analyzed under the optimal layout. The analysis method proposed in this paper would provide effective theoretical guidance for the reasonable layout of the cameras without calibration. ? 2013 IFSA.
